Alan Parsons
Alan Parsons (born December 20, 1949) is a British record producer. After working as an audio engineer (notably on Pink Floyd's Dark Side of the Moon), he founded the Alan Parsons Project band in the mid-1970s with Eric Woolfson.
See Alan Parsons Project for a list of his early albums. Following the retiring of this band he went solo, and later titles released under his name are:
- 1993 Try Anything Once,
- 1996 On Air - includes CD-ROM containing some history of aviation,
- 1999 The Time Machine,
- 2004 A Valid Path.
